P / pulvĕrŭlentus
adjective

pulvĕrŭlentus

fem. pulvĕrŭlenta · neut. pulvĕrŭlentum
full of dust; dusty; covered with dust
Lit., full of dust, dusty: via, Cic. Att. 5, 14, 1: aestas, Verg. G. 1, 66: femina, Prop. 3, 14 (4, 13), 7: amnis, Ov. Am. 3, 6, 96; hence, also: Ceres, covered with dust in summer, Lucr. 5, 742: agmina, Verg. A. 4, 154.—
attended with labor figuratively
Trop., attended with labor: praemia militiae, i. e. toilsome, Ov. Am. 1, 15, 4: virtus, Sen. Vit. Beat. 7, 3.
